New to the forum here. Just purchased a 2016 Modern Steel Metallic Civic 4dr Touring a few Days ago. I gotta say this car is one of the best overall value packed cars I've purchased so far.
A little background on my previous cars... I traded in my 2015 Accord Touring for the Civic and I don't miss it one bit... well maybe the power delivery, but the civic got enough for me. Before that I had a 2012 VW GTI and my first car was a 2009 Honda Civic EX in polished metal metallic. Lol funny how I'm back in one again.
The car is awesome, but... the stereo seems to have a problem similar to my Accord. There is an excessive amount of rattling that is driving me nuts. I hate having to return to the sound settings every time a song comes up with any type of bass. Hoping there is a fix for it. The accords fix was double sided tape! Smh. Sorry for the long post.
